		<description>One way to save on an avenue to get into Yahoo Travel is to list in two of its &quot;Best of Breed&quot; directories, which the Yahoo editors monitor for content.  If the editors find a listing in 2 directories, they&#039;ll include the property in Yahoo Travel.  http://www.bbdirectory.com is one such directory.  http://www.bedandbreakfast.com is another.</description>

		<description>Yahoo Search was the biggest surprise for me this year.  It averages less than 1/3 of the cost per keyword combination compared to Google and achieved a higher page rank so far this year.  I still plan on using both, but it&#039;s been a very nice surprise for my business this year.  I&#039;m not sure if it&#039;s so strong because not as many people are using the service or because it&#039;s new.  Whatever the reason, it&#039;s been a very solid producer for me this year.</description>
